Application Lost after upgrade
This is a 2.66Ghz laptop with 2GB memory. Office 2007 installed months
earlier. Machine upgraded to Vista Ultimate from XP Pro. The machine no longer shows Office 2007 as an application. How can one troubleshoot this? Could the files be on windows.old? Guidance sought on this and what is contained in windows.old. |

Application Lost after upgrade
Hi,
Upgraded or custom installed? An upgrade would carry installed programs over, a custom install may not (depending on the options that were selected). Click start and type "word". If office is installed, it (Microsoft Word) should show up in the menu. If it does not (all you get is Wordpad), then you will need to reinstall your Office product from its original installation media. -- Best of Luck, Rick Rogers, aka "Nutcase" - Microsoft MVP http://mvp.support.microsoft.com/ Windows help - www.rickrogers.org My thoughts http://rick-mvp.blogspot.com "Maurice" wrote in message ...
